Work Schedule Standard (Mon-Fri) Environmental Conditions Office Job Description COMPANY: Thermo Fisher Scientific, Inc. LOCATION: 5 Commerce Blvd Plainville, MA 02762 TITLE: Automation Engineer III HOURS: Monday to Friday, 8:00 am to 5:00 pm DUTIES: Responsible for supporting Thermo Fisher VVS facilities in Plainville, Ma with a scope encompassing Automation and Control systems infrastructure for a large capital facility project from construction and operational readiness activities for an innovative new commercial manufacturing facility. This role will transition into primary manufacturing operations support role in the site Facilities and Engineering team where we will support the cGMP facilities, manufacturing, process development, quality control, MES, and warehouse operations. Designs, specifies, and supports infrastructure equipment implementing modifications to improve operational performance and product quality. Ensures compliance with VVS SOP’s, safe work practices, and cGMP regulations. Maintain and coordinate the lifecycle management program in collaboration with the global automation team to ensure all software and hardware is up to date. Up to 10% domestic and international travel required. REQUIREMENTS: Bachelor’s degree in Automation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, or related field of study and four years of experience in the biotech engineering/manufacturing environment, or related experience. The following experience and skills: 4 years of experience with systems such as OSI PI, Infobatch and Ignition installation and support; 4 years of experience with DCS and/or PLC coding including but not limited to DeltaV, Allen Bradley, Siemens; 4 years of experience with electrical standards and local requirements and general electrical safety standard methodologies; 4 years of experience with “Smart” instrumentation protocols (i.e.: HART, Fieldbus, PROFIBUS, AMS Suite, etc.); 4 years of experience with Automation hardware (system I/O modules &/or cards, power supplies, control relays, signal conditioners, etc.); 4 years of experience with P&ID loop tuning; 4 years of experience with infrastructure technologies such as databases, firewalls, network routing and switching, logging solutions; 4 years of DCS/PLC/Automation system installation and support experience; 4 years of experience supporting equipment related infrastructure, physical servers, and cloud-based solutions; 4 years of experience with documentation review and revision experience.
